The "too different" premise does not match the market

Roughly one-third of US dentists now work in solo practice, down from 36% to 35% between 2022 and 2023 alone (American Dental Association Health Policy Institute, "Practice Ownership Trends in Dentistry: A New Look at Old Data," 2025). Practice ownership overall has fallen to 72.5% of dentists as of 2023, down from 84.7% in 2005 (ADA HPI, same report). Put the two together and the picture is plain: most US dentists already work inside some form of group structure, coordinating scheduling, insurance panels, and patient flow across more than one provider, often across more than one site.

Separately, DSO affiliation specifically has more than doubled since 2015, reaching 16.1% of dentists nationally by 2024 (ADA Health Policy Institute, cited via Becker's Dental Review, August 2025). That is a narrower slice than group practice overall, but it confirms the direction: multi-site coordination is becoming the default operating environment for dentistry, not an edge case a handful of large chains deal with. If offices were genuinely too different from each other for any shared system to work, that coordination would already be failing at a much larger scale than it is.

So what this means for your practice: the assumption behind the myth, that your two offices are unusually inconsistent and therefore a special case, is worth testing against the data before it becomes the reason you rule out standardization. Most of the market you compete against is already managing this.

What the software actually does with real differences

The objection has a kernel of truth in it. A tool that forces identical settings on every location regardless of hours, staff, or service mix would create exactly the mess the myth predicts. That is not how multi-location dental AI platforms are built. Vendor documentation for AI receptionist and scheduling platforms sold to multi-location dental groups (PatientXpress and Arini product materials, 2026, vendor-published, treat as vendor-sourced claims about their own products) describes a tiered configuration model: corporate-level settings establish the baseline, booking rules, recall cadence, standard response scripts, while location-level settings handle the parts that genuinely vary, different hours, different providers, different services offered at each site.

That structure inverts the myth's assumption. The tool is not asking every office to become identical. It is asking a practice to decide, deliberately, which parts of the patient experience should be consistent everywhere (how quickly a call gets answered, how a recall message reads, how a no-show gets rebooked) and which parts should flex by location. Those are two different questions, and conflating them is most of where the "too different" objection comes from.

So what this means for your practice: before ruling AI out because your two sites differ, separate your actual differences into two lists, the ones that should stay different (staffing, hours, case mix) and the ones that are only different because nobody has standardized them yet (how fast a missed call gets followed up, what a recall message says). The second list is where AI earns its cost.

What inconsistency actually costs, with numbers attached

The clearest evidence that site-to-site inconsistency is a real cost, not a hypothetical one, comes from no-show data. Industry benchmark research across multiple dental practice datasets shows that 60% to 70% of no-shows are generated by 15% to 20% of the patient base. At a single site, front-desk staff often carry that knowledge informally, they know which patients need a reminder call instead of a text. That informal knowledge does not travel between offices. A patient who no-shows reliably at Site A is a stranger to the front desk at Site B, and the practice pays for that gap twice, once in lost production and again in the staff time spent rediscovering a pattern that already existed somewhere in the business.

This is precisely the coordination problem AI scheduling and recall tools are built to close, replacing informal, site-specific staff memory with a shared record that works the same way regardless of which location a patient calls. A practice that avoids standardizing because "each office is different" is choosing to keep paying the cost of that gap rather than closing it.

So what this means for your practice: run the math on your own two sites. If a patient who consistently misses appointments at one location is treated as a first-time no-show risk at the other, that is not evidence AI can't standardize your practice. It is evidence you are currently unstandardized in a way that is costing you production.

Proof this works past two or three sites

Heartland Dental, the largest DSO in the US, began a phased rollout of DentalXChange's Eligibility AI and PortalPass credential management tools across more than 1,900 supported locations in 38 states starting April 2026 (BusinessWire, via Oral Health Group, April 2026). That is not a single flip-the-switch deployment. It is a staged rollout across a network built up through years of acquisition, meaning it inherited exactly the kind of inconsistent legacy systems and site-by-site differences a two-site independent group worries about, at a scale two or three orders of magnitude larger.

Industry deployment guidance for multi-location AI rollouts generally recommends the same sequence Heartland's scale effectively forced: a single-location pilot of 60 to 90 days with defined success metrics, a written deployment playbook built from what that pilot shows works, and rollout in cohorts rather than all at once (2026 vendor and consultant guidance, not independently verified, treat as informed industry practice rather than a controlled study). The rollouts that create the fragmentation the myth describes are the ones that skip that sequence, deploying to every site simultaneously with no pilot and no playbook, so each office ends up configured by whoever happened to set it up that week.

So what this means for your practice: a two-site group has a genuine advantage here that a 1,900-location DSO does not. Pilot the tool at one site for 60 to 90 days, write down exactly what worked, then apply that playbook to the second site before you touch a third. The sequencing that takes a large DSO years takes an independent group a single quarter.

The call

The evidence does not support the idea that your offices are too different for AI to work across them. It supports a narrower, more useful claim: AI standardization fails when it is deployed without a sequence, not when it is deployed across more than one site. Before you add a third location, or write off AI standardization as something only DSO-scale groups can pull off, separate what should genuinely stay different at each of your sites from what is only different because nobody has standardized it yet, then pilot the fix at one location before rolling it to the rest.
